T-Mobile Will Launch The First 3D 4G Honeycomb Tablet The LG G-Slate

gslate

T-Mobile suddenly announced that their G-Slate tablet, which they announced in February will be released tomorrow 4/20/2011 here in the U.S. The tablet is the first to offer 3D (albeit ‘old school’ style with the red and blue glasses) and will come loaded with Android 3.0 Honeycomb.

The tablet is selling for $529.99 with a two year contract for current T-Mobile customers, that’s after a $100 mail in rebate which means you’ll be paying $629.99 out of the door. For that price you get:

  • 8.9 Inch Multi-Touch 1280 X 768 display
  • Android 3.0
  • Tegra 2 1GHz Dual-Core CPU
  • 32GB Internal Memory
  • Wi-Fi
  • Bluetooth
  • HDMI Out
  • 5MP Front Facing Camera
  • 2MP Front Facing Camera
  • Micro USB Port
  • Micro-SDHC Card Slot
  • Kickstand
  • 3D Video Recording
  • 3D Video Playback
  • Accelerometer
  • Gyroscope
LG G-Slate

Seems like a pretty reasonably powered device even without the somewhat gimmicky anaglyphic 3D being tacked on to it. The G-Slate will also come with some nifty bloatware for you to immediately delete unless of course you like; T-Mobile live and on-demand TV, Need For Speed Shift HD, Zino eReader, Google eBooks or Google Talk.
